
Alon Idan developed a generic GPU-Direct Storage backend for the LMCache/LMCache repository, optimizing GPU memory to storage I/O and reducing CPU overhead by integrating Rust and file system expertise. He ensured robust system integration through comprehensive documentation, configuration options, and end-to-end tests. In ai-dynamo/nixl, Alon improved build reliability by fixing Meson build system issues, enabling dynamic discovery of etcd-cpp-api libraries across Linux distributions using Bash and YAML. He also upgraded dependencies in ai-dynamo/dynamo, aligning Axum and etcd-client versions for enhanced security and compatibility, and adjusted internal APIs to support seamless downstream integration and maintain long-term stability.

Monthly summary for 2025-08 focusing on the ai-dynamo/dynamo repo. Core activity centered on dependency upgrades to improve stability, security, and compatibility. Upgraded Axum to 0.8 and etcd-client to 0.16, with internal API adjustments to accommodate changes. The work is captured by commit b2aa504b476241663e2d573acd9c346c5098e90e ("fix: upgrade axum to 0.8 and etcd-client to 0.16 (#2317)").
Monthly summary for 2025-08 focusing on the ai-dynamo/dynamo repo. Core activity centered on dependency upgrades to improve stability, security, and compatibility. Upgraded Axum to 0.8 and etcd-client to 0.16, with internal API adjustments to accommodate changes. The work is captured by commit b2aa504b476241663e2d573acd9c346c5098e90e ("fix: upgrade axum to 0.8 and etcd-client to 0.16 (#2317)").
Performance-review-ready monthly summary for 2025-07 highlighting the Meson build bug fix for etcd-cpp-api discovery in ai-dynamo/nixl and its business/technical impact.
Performance-review-ready monthly summary for 2025-07 highlighting the Meson build bug fix for etcd-cpp-api discovery in ai-dynamo/nixl and its business/technical impact.
June 2025: Delivered the LMCache GPU-Direct Storage (GDS) backend in LMCache/LMCache. Implemented a generic GDS backend to optimize GPU memory to storage I/O, including a storage backend implementation, documentation, configuration options, and tests. This work is backed by the commit 1bce9c49a70e97223f75794a53a073769f95acd9 ("Add a generic GDS backend (#773)"), establishing a foundation for higher-throughput GPU data paths and reduced CPU overhead in GPU-to-storage transfers.
June 2025: Delivered the LMCache GPU-Direct Storage (GDS) backend in LMCache/LMCache. Implemented a generic GDS backend to optimize GPU memory to storage I/O, including a storage backend implementation, documentation, configuration options, and tests. This work is backed by the commit 1bce9c49a70e97223f75794a53a073769f95acd9 ("Add a generic GDS backend (#773)"), establishing a foundation for higher-throughput GPU data paths and reduced CPU overhead in GPU-to-storage transfers.
Overview of all repositories you've contributed to across your timeline